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: displaying session page entries corresponding to multiple communication sessions via a session list page of an instant messaging application, each of the session page entries being displayed with one or more respective filterable labels in the session list page of the instant messaging application; detecting that a first filterable label that is displayed with one of the session page entries is triggered; filtering one or more communication sessions associated with the first filterable label from the multiple communication sessions; and presenting one or more session page entries corresponding to the one or more filtered communication sessions, each of the one or more session page entries being displayed with at least the first filterable label.
2. The method of claim 1 , wherein a content of the filterable labels is associated with a consistency between team affiliation information of a user at a local end that participates in the multiple communication sessions and a user at a peer end when a corresponding communication session is a personal communication session.
3. The method of claim 1 , wherein a content of the filterable labels is associated with team affiliation information of a user at a peer end when the corresponding communication session is a personal communication session.
4. The method of claim 1 , wherein a content of the filterable labels is associated with type information of a corresponding group when a corresponding communication session is a group communication session, wherein the type information is related to consistency of team affiliation information of group members.
5. The method of claim 1 , wherein a content of the filterable labels is associated with team affiliation information of the group members when the corresponding communication session is the group communication session.
6. The method of claim 1 , further comprising presenting the filterable labels based on corresponding predefined presentation attributes.
7. The method of claim 6 , wherein the predefined presentation attributes comprise at least one of a label color, a size, or a shape.
8. The method of claim 1 , further comprising presenting the filterable label based on a predefined warning color if team affiliation information of session members in a corresponding communication session is inconsistent.
9. The method of claim 1 , wherein the displaying the session page entries corresponding to multiple communication sessions via the instant messaging application comprises: displaying, in a first session list page, the session page entries corresponding to the multiple sessions in which a user at a local end participates via the instant messaging application.
10. The method of claim 9 , wherein the presenting the one or more session page entries corresponding to the one or more filtered communication sessions comprises: presenting the one or more session page entries in a second session list page.
11. The method of claim 9 , wherein the presenting the one or more session page entries corresponding to the one or more filtered communication sessions comprises: presenting a page entry to a second session list page in the first session list page, the second session listing page including the one or more session page entries.
12. The method of claim 1 , further comprising: displaying, according to an editing operation of a user at a local end for a communication session, a label editing page corresponding to the communication session; displaying a recommended label for the communication session in the label editing page; and associating, according to a detected filter operation for the recommended label, a filtered recommended label with the communication session.
13. The method of claim 12 , wherein the recommended label comprises at least one of the following: an existing label that has not been associated to the communication session; a preset number of common labels obtained based on statistics; and a label that is related to a value of a parameter of the communication session and has not been associated to the communication session.
14. A device comprising: one or more processors; and one or more memories storing computer readable instructions that, executable by the one or more processors, cause the one or more processors to perform acts comprising: determining a communication session in which a preset user participates an instant messaging application that displays session page entries corresponding to multiple communication sessions are displayed in the instant messaging application, each of the session page entries being displayed with one or more respective filterable labels; determining a filterable label matching the communication session according to a value of a parameter of the communication session; and sending a notification message to a client corresponding to the preset user, the notification message notifying the client of an association relationship between the communication session and the filterable label to instruct the client to display the filterable label in a presentation area of a session page entry corresponding to the communication session.
15. The device of claim 14 , wherein the filterable label is used to instruct the client to, when the filterable label is triggered, filter communication session associated with the filterable label to present the session page entry corresponding to the filtered communication session to a user of the client.
16. The device of claim 14 , wherein the parameter comprises at least one of the following: the communication session is a personal communication session or a group communication session; a degree of affinity between the preset user and a user at a peer end when the corresponding communication session is the personal communication session; consistency between team affiliation information of the preset user and the user at the peer end when the corresponding communication session is the personal communication session; team affiliation information of the user at the peer end when the corresponding communication session is the personal communication session; type information of a corresponding group when the corresponding communication session is the group communication session, wherein the type information is related to consistency of team affiliation information of group members; and team affiliation information of the group members when the corresponding communication session is the group communication session.
17. The device of claim 14 , wherein the determining the filterable label matching the communication session according to the value of the parameter of the communication session comprises: acquiring a predefined mapping relationship between values of parameters and filterable labels; and determining the filterable label matching the communication session according to the predefined mapping relationship.
18. One or more memories storing computer readable instructions that, executable by one or more processors, cause the one or more processors to perform acts comprising: displaying session page entries corresponding to multiple communication sessions via an instant messaging application, each of the session page entries being displayed with one or more respective filterable labels; detecting that a filterable label that is displayed with one of the session page entries is triggered; filtering one or more communication sessions associated with the filterable label from the multiple communication sessions; and presenting one or more session page entries corresponding to the one or more filtered communication sessions.
Unknown
May 25,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.